I would like to preface this by saying that this is the food of my people and I am appreciative of this love letter to Malayali/Keralan food, especially those dishes that are typical to the St Thomas Christian community of Kerala. The menu is extensive and caters to people who want the classics done well as well as some creative dishes. A quick note about our food is that there is a focus on balance. Some dishes like the red fish curry or beef fry are incredibly complex but some dishes like aviyal, thoran etc are simpler and meant to be in harmony with some of the more complex flavours. For those who are unfamiliar with Keralan food it might be worth it to ask for recommendations to optimise experience.
The dishes were DELICIOUS, very authentic and presented well. It took me back to summers with grandmother.
In summary, this is not a place you come for standard fare butter chicken/garlic naan combo. Our food is notoriously difficult to find or executed poorly/inaccurately including a lot of Indian restaurants that do attempt to serve it. Chatti executes well on the vision of introducing Kerala food to people who are unfamiliar to it and keeping people who are used to its complex flavours happy.
